Default Rocky Mountain pine / Epps beetles and dormant oil spray

As many of you know, these beetles are killing a lot of pine trees out
here in the western US. I lost one of my pinion pine trees last year
to them. I was told that you can spray in the early spring to ward off
new infestations before they have a chance to do their damage, but by
the time you notice any damage it is too late to save the tree.
Does anyone know if a dormant oil spray would be effective against
these beetles, or should I wait until later in the spring and spray my
other pines with an insecticide like Sevin or whatever?
